Dopamine (DA, a contraction of 3,4-dihydroxyphenethylamine),molecular formula:C₆ H₃ (OH)₂ -CH₂ -CH₂ -NH₂, is a neuromodulatory molecule that plays several important roles in cells. It is an organic chemical of the catecholamine and phenethylamine families. Dopamine constitutes about 80% of the catecholamine content in the brain. It is an amine synthesized by removing a carboxyl group from a molecule of its precursor chemical, L-DOPA, which is synthesized in the brain and kidneys. Dopamine is also synthesized in plants and most animals. In the brain, dopamine functions as a neurotransmitter—a chemical released by neurons (nerve cells) to send signals to other nerve cells.
 

| Typical data

As the OD values of the standard curve may vary according to the conditions of the actual assay performance (e.g. operator, pipetting technique, wash technique or temperature effects), the operator should establish a standard curve for each test. Typical standard curve and data are provided below for reference only.

 
Concentration (pg/mL) 1000 500 250 125 62.5 31.2 15.6 0
OD 0.216 0.298 0.417 0.669 0.955 1.405 1.79 1.865
 





| Repeatability

Intra-assay Precision (Precision within an assay):CV% < 10%; Inter-assay Precision (Precision between assays):CV% < 10%
 

| Recovery

The recovery of DA spiked at three different levels in samples throughout the range of the assay was evaluated in various matrices.

 
Sample Type Range(%) Average Recovery(%)
Serum(n=8) 81-101 96
Plasma(n=8) 92-105 101





 

| Linearity

Samples were spiked with high concentrations of DA and diluted with Universal Diluent to produce samples with values within the range of the assay.

 
    Serum(n=4) Plasma(n=4)
1 : 2 Range (%) 83-96 88-96
Average (%) 91 93
1 : 4 Range (%) 89-104 87-108
Average (%) 93 98
